The phone is still where restaurants lose the most money
43%
of restaurant phone calls go unanswered
30–60%
of calls missed during the dinner rush
60%
of missed callers never call back. They order elsewhere
~$30
average pickup order that walks away with each missed call
Sources: industry studies of U.S. restaurant call handling, 2024–2025. Your numbers may vary; that's what the calculator below is for.

Will my customers know they're talking to an AI?
Yes. The assistant introduces itself as an AI at the start of every call. In practice, customers care about one thing: getting their order in fast without sitting on hold. Anyone who prefers a person just says so, and the call transfers to your staff immediately.
What happens when a call is too complicated for the AI?
It transfers to your staff, immediately and automatically. Complaints, refunds, allergy questions, catering, custom requests, or a caller asking for a human twice all trigger a transfer. The AI is built to say "let me connect you to the restaurant" instead of guessing.
Which POS systems do you support?
Clover is our first-class integration, with SkyTab/Shift4 through their partner program. If you use anything else (Square, Lightspeed, an old register), staff-review mode works with any setup: orders appear on a tablet or dashboard, and your staff confirms with one tap.
Can it take credit card payments over the phone?
No, by design. The AI never collects card numbers by voice, which protects you and your customers. Orders are pay-at-pickup, or we can send a secure payment link by text where supported.
